|| Morning Program at OV!
We started our Friday the OV way with the Pledge of Allegiance and a patriotic song, followed by student shares from each grade, including the weather and lunch menu. During Kids with Character, a student shared about being courageous. Students also shared funny jokes that brought plenty of smiles and laughter to start the day. We also celebrated some special OV birthdays today -- Happy Birthday to Jessa, Joseph, Emma, and Gavin!
We also recognized our OV Shoutouts as teachers from each grade celebrated students for their positive contributions and accomplishments. Congratulations to all of our students who were recognized!
Our OV’s Got Talent performances featured two wonderful showcases. First, Mrs. Guyer’s Pre-K class performed Five Little Monkeys Jumping on the Bed. Lillian Bishop served as Narrator and Director, while Jaelyn Straight played Mama Monkey. The monkeys were Lawson Arnold, Keagan Haitian, Beau Wood, Huntleigh Mills, and Lillian Sheldon. Doctors included Tessa Beaudoin, Nikolai Coye, Dalylah MacLaury, Sawyer Yaddow, and Asa Duell, while Blaine Allen, Ashton Hillman, and Nicholas Hackett served as Ambulance Drivers. They all did an amazing job bringing the story to life!
Our second OV’s Got Talent showcase featured the Double Dutch Dancers, who performed routines to "Double Dutch Bus" and "Lush Life." They did a fantastic job and wowed the audience with their performance!
We also celebrated our third grade students for participating in the Trout in the Classroom program, and each student received a certificate recognizing their involvement. Thank you to Mr. Gross and our representatives from the Fishing & Heritage Association for helping support this experience and for sharing more details about tomorrow’s Fishing & Heritage Day happening right here in South Otselic.
Superintendent Brian Collier also revealed the winning OV t-shirt design created by Daniel Mowers and celebrated the pride our school community has in OV. A huge thank you to Mrs. Bishop and Mrs. Shoemaker for helping with the shirts. Every student received one of these amazing shirts and is encouraged to wear them proudly!
Thank you as well to our OV staff volunteers who continue organizing the Morning Programs we all enjoy so much.
Reminder for families: we only have two Morning Programs remaining this year: May 29 and June 5.
What an amazing way to start our Friday!
